Section 1 General


101. Application


1. The requirements of this chapter, in principle, apply to the crafts to which the Ship's Safety Law of Korea do not apply.


2. Other requirements for fire detection and extinction not specified in this chapter are, in principle, to be in accordance with Pt 8, Ch 2 of Rules for the Classification of Steel Ships.


3. For crafts not engaged on international voyages, the requirements in this chapter may be used as appropriate but the crafts are to be equipped with necessary equipment to prevent occurrence and spread of fire.


102. General requirements

Where a fire is detected, the crew immediately puts into action the fire-fighting procedures, informs the base port of the accident and prepares for the escape of passengers to alternative safe area or compartment, or, if necessary, for the evacuation of passengers.
